WWF Super Wrestlemania is the first LJN World Wrestling Federation game and unlike it sequels this game has little to nothing to offer to make it worth your while.
The game was release on both the Sega Genesis and Super Nintendo. The main different is the roster on the Super Nintendo has more wrestlers. The Super Nintendo Exclusive Wrestlers are Jake "The Snake" Roberts, The Undertaker, Sid Justice, The Legion of Doom, and The Natural Disasters
The Sega Genesis Exclusive wrestlers are The Ultimate Warrior, Papa Shango, Irwin R. Schyster, The British Bulldog and Shawn Michaels
The only wrestlers shared between versions are Hulk Hogan, Randy Savage and Ted DiBiase.
